Product Description:
The DKR02.1-W200N-BE19-01-FW is a digital intelligent AC drive controller produced by Bosch Rexroth Indramat within the DKR Drive Controllers series. It is installed between the plant’s power system and a servo or spindle motor. In automated machining cells, material-handling stations, and similar motion axes, it regulates speed, torque, and position during operation.
On the power side, the drive accepts a rated mains supply of 3xAC 400–480 V ±10% and uses a control supply of AC 230 V ±10%. The W200N designation places it in the 200 A current class, and at a 4 kHz switching frequency it can deliver a continuous armature current of 120 A with a continuous output of approximately 47 kW. For short acceleration intervals, the unit can furnish a peak current of 141 A. A rigid DC bus is used, and no brake chopper or bleeder resistor is mounted, so excess regenerative energy must be absorbed by the mechanical load or an external supply module. Motor transducers are read through digital servo or resolver feedback channels, and the unit is design version 1, line series 02, and function module version 01. It executes current, speed, and position control internally.
Thermal management is handled by air cooling with a built-in blower, forcing cabinet air across heat sinks and carrying away up to 1600 W of loss power under rated load. The drive housing, cabling, and integrated fans bring the mass to approximately 104 kg, so cabinet mounting provisions must support that static load. A SERCOS interface serves as the command path, providing deterministic fiber-optic communication for setpoints and diagnostics without additional gateway hardware. Because no internal bleeder is fitted, the regenerative profile, total heat dissipation, and forced-air path must be considered when sizing external braking or energy-sharing components.
